Output d5bfc2be3fdd2f400efe022f1dc5de356ad54540f93a6643cbf6c021850ec23e:1

value
5477758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50576fef250f5a2b987c47be88b599568810315d OP_EQUAL
address
391pj8rr7ADbpCKnPgbHCB8w2HHyWytPK6
transaction
d5bfc2be3fdd2f400efe022f1dc5de356ad54540f93a6643cbf6c021850ec23e
spent
true